How California’s Lemon Law Applies to Mazdas

You may have a valid claim under California’s Song-Beverly Consumer Warranty Act (the formal name for the Lemon Law) if your Mazda:

  • Was purchased or leased in California, either new or certified pre-owned
  • Is still under the original factory warranty, or had recurring problems while it was
  • Has been subject to a “reasonable” number of repair attempts for the same issue
  • Has been out of service for 30 or more total days for warranty repairs

The standard for what counts as “reasonable” can depend on the severity of the defect and how early it appeared. Safety-related problems (like brake failure or engine stalling) may require fewer repair attempts before a legal claim becomes viable.

Common Problems Reported by Mazda Owners

Mazdas are designed to be efficient and stylish, but even top-rated models can have serious flaws. Some drivers report problems early in ownership, while others notice chronic defects after a few thousand miles. The kinds of issues that may deem your car a lemon include, but are not limited to, the following:

  • Gearbox and transmission failures
  • Steering column or alignment defects
  • Engine misfires, oil leaks, and overheating
  • Inoperative infotainment or electrical systems
  • Brake system wear or sensor malfunctions

A seemingly minor defect may even qualify under California’s Lemon Law if it significantly reduces the car’s safety, use, or resale value.
